解答
1、白盒测试和黑盒测试是从测试方法的维度来分类:
人工测试和自动化测试是从是否使用代码或工具来进行测试的维度来分类;
维度不同,就像人可以分为男人、女人,也可以分为老人、青年、小孩一样,并没有直接的对应关系
2、白盒测试是针对代码逻辑进行测试,有人工的方式(如代码交叉检视、代码评审),也有自动化的方式(使用自动化脚本来测试开发写的程序代码逻辑——主要用于单元测试阶段)
黑盒测试是针对用户需求,进行输入输出的测试,有人工的方法(常见的手工执行用例),也有自动化的方式(后面讲到的web自动化、app自动化、性能测试等,都是针对系统整体进行自动化测试——注意用于系统测试阶段)。
学到了,原来是这样
强~~希望更多人更加努力
文采四溢,大佬这是被耽搁的文学家啊!